Plan Your Brewster Golf Trip in 60 Seconds

The top-ranked links destination hiding in Washington's high desert

Gamble Sands is the reason you fly to a tiny apple town on the Columbia River. Two David McLay Kidd championship courses, a 14-hole short course, and a massive putting green make this a 50-hole, stay-and-play paradise ranked top-40 public in America. Remote, sandy, and built for buddies who came to play golf — not chase nightlife.

Courses

Gamble Sands (Sands Course)Bucket ListTOP 100 PUBLIC

David McLay Kidd's wide, fast, fun fescue links high above the Columbia — Top 40 Greatest Public in America

$225–$245
Par 72 · 7,169 yds
links · walkable
Scarecrow at Gamble SandsBucket List

Dramatic 2025 clifftop McLay Kidd design over the Columbia River — Golf Digest's Best New Public Course of 2025

$225–$245
Par 72 · 7,000 yds
links · walkable
Quicksands (Short Course)PremiumHIDDEN GEM

14-hole McLay Kidd par-3/short course built for skins games, sunset rounds, and beers in hand

$60–$90
Par 37 · 2,100 yds
links · walkable
